HC Deb 19 July 1944 vol 402 cc173-4
15. Sir Irving Albery

asked the Secretary of State for Air what steps are taken, when middle-aged officers become redundant, to facilitate their services being used in some other employment connected with the Air Force or other employment of national importance.

Captain Balfour

R.A.F. officers are not considered redundant until all possibilities of finding employment for them in the Service have been fully explored. The responsibility for finding civil employment for such officers rests with my right hon. Friend the Minister of Labour and National Service. My Department, however, is able to assist in various ways, and, in particular, in finding civil employment on work connected wth the Royal Air Force.
